Cultivating Snowday requires a detailed understanding of its sativa-dominant genetics, ensuring that growers can maximize its yield and potency. Initially, the strain requires a controlled environment with a temperature range maintained between 20°C to 26°C (68°F to 78°F). Over the course of the vegetative phase, growers should provide a light cycle of 18 hours on and 6 hours off to optimize plant growth.

Detailed cultivation data indicates that Snowday plants flourish in well-aerated environments, emphasizing the importance of maintaining humidity levels between 40% and 50% during flowering. Nutrient schedules should be adjusted to favor nitrogen during early stages and transition to phosphorus and potassium during flowering, as studies show a 15%-20% increase in bud density with optimized nutrient regimes. Growers report an average yield improvement of nearly 30% when following these detailed cultivation guidelines.

When it comes to propagation, Snowday responds well to both seed germination and cloning. Researchers at Twenty 20 Genetics have noted that cloning success rates exceed 80% when using healthy mother plants to ensure genetic continuity. Detailed records indicate that cuttings taken during the third to fourth week of growth yield the best results, with a success rate of up to 85% when maintained in a solution of rooting hormone and sterile water.

For outdoor growers, Snowday thrives best in Mediterranean or subtropical climates where the longer daylight periods can be effectively utilized. In such settings, plants can reach heights of over 2 meters, and robust pruning practices are essential to prevent overcrowding and maintain plant health. Cultivation journals have documented that outdoor yields can surpass 500 grams per plant when optimal care is provided.

Advanced techniques such as low-stress training (LST) and defoliation are highly recommended to manage the plant’s vigorous growth during the vegetative stage. Controlled experiments reveal that these practices can shorten the flowering time by approximately 10%-15% while enhancing overall resin production. Growers should monitor the first signs of bud formation closely to adjust feeding and watering practices accordingly.

Lighting is a crucial factor in indoor cultivation of Snowday, with full-spectrum LED systems proving particularly effective. Studies comparing different lighting systems report that LED lights can enhance cannabinoid production by 15% compared to traditional high-pressure sodium (HPS) lamps. This boost is attributed to the balanced spectral output that supports both photosynthesis and resin production.

The harvesting process for Snowday is best done with precision, and many growers prefer a staged harvest. This method allows for the selection of the most resin-rich buds, which are typically harvested during peak trichome production. Research indicates that delayed harvests of just one week after peak trichome development can decrease overall potency by up to 20%.

Post-harvest handling plays a significant role in preserving the quality of Snowday. A detailed post-harvest protocol involves drying the buds at a controlled temperature of around 18°C (64°F) with a relative humidity of 50%.
